Ibrahim Osman Joins Feyenoord on Loan from Brighton: Official Announcement
Brighton & Hove Albion’s young talent Ibrahim Osman is set to join Feyenoord on loan for the upcoming season. The deal has been officially agreed upon, with Osman making the move to the Eredivisie club without a buy option clause. This arrangement allows the Ghanaian midfielder to gain valuable playing time and experience in a competitive European league.
Brighton will cover the full wages of Osman during his loan spell, underscoring their commitment to his development and ensuring that Feyenoord will benefit from his presence without additional financial burden.
Key Details of the Loan Deal
The loan agreement between Brighton and Feyenoord is straightforward: Osman will spend the season with the Dutch club, but there is no option for Feyenoord to make the move permanent. This setup is designed to provide Osman with regular first-team football while maintaining his ties with Brighton.
Osman’s medical examination is scheduled for Tuesday, which will finalize the move. Following the medical, he will be officially presented as a Feyenoord player on Wednesday. This timeline reflects the swift completion of the deal and readiness for the new season.
